A woman returns to a small town to repay the people who saved her life years ago. Her efforts to help them create humorous and complicated situations.

What happens
She Couldn't Say No is a 1954 American rural comedy film starring Robert Mitchum, Jean Simmons and Arthur Hunnicutt. It was the last film in the long directing career of Lloyd Bacon to be released. (The last film he directed was the musical The French Line starring Jane Russell.) She Couldn't Say No was later re-released as Beautiful but Dangerous. (from Wikipedia, CC BY-SA)
